The UK distributor of this film is Icon, so the inclusion of the Director's Cut is unlikely.

The only Blu-ray release of "The Butterfly Effect" in the UK, so far, has been its inclusion in a 2 disc set of the trilogy, with parts 1 & 2 sharing a BD50 and part 3 on a BD25. Theatrical cut only and no extras.

Icon is also the distributor of the film in Australia where it was released as a single Blu-ray but it still only included the Theatrical Cut. The missing extras were reinstated but some of these are apparently in 1080i. The disc is Region ABC. I would surmise that this will be the disc contained in Zavvi's Steelbook.

Due to the lack of both cuts of the movie on the Icon release, I held off obtaining the Blu-ray until the US release from Warner (New Line). This definitely contains both Theatrical and Director's Cuts, as well as the extras. It's also Region ABC. I understand that the German (Warner) and French (Metropolitan) releases are identical to the US one.

Since Warner's release postdates Icon's by two years, it may be the case that Icon will have licensed the new re-mastering of the Director's Cut from them for their forthcoming Steelbook release, which will be their first release of this title, as a single Blu-ray disc, in the UK. I hope that's the case, otherwise I'll be keeping my US disc. I guess that we'll find out one way or the other this weekend.
